A practical path
Install JavaScript Snippet
Navigate to the "Installation" section in the web interface, copy the provided JavaScript snippet, and embed it within the <head> tag of your website or web application. This initiates automatic data capture for all DOM interaction

1How does Heap's automatic data capture impact page load performance?⌄
Heap's client-side JavaScript snippet is designed for minimal impact. It loads asynchronously and captures events efficiently without blocking the main thread. For critical performance-sensitive applications, the snippet can be loaded with a defer attribute or integrated via a tag manager to control its execution priority.
2Can Heap integrate with our existing data warehouse or BI tools?⌄
Yes, Heap offers various integration options. You can export raw event data via S3 or Google Cloud Storage, or leverage direct integrations with popular data warehouses like Snowflake and BigQuery. This allows for combining Heap's behavioral data with other internal datasets for deeper analysis in your preferred BI environment.
3What's the difference between Heap and traditional event-based analytics platforms?⌄
Traditional platforms require explicit tagging of every event before data collection begins, meaning you only track what you anticipate. Heap, conversely, autocaptures all user interactions (clicks, page views, form submissions) by default. This allows for retroactive event definition and analysis of unforeseen behaviors without needing to redeploy code or pre-plan every metric.
4How does Heap handle Personally Identifiable Information (PII) and data privacy regulations like GDPR/CCPA?⌄
Heap provides robust features for PII management. You can configure rules to automatically redact or exclude sensitive data fields from being captured. Additionally, it offers APIs for managing user consent, data deletion requests, and anonymization, helping organizations comply with global data privacy regulations.
5Is Heap suitable for single-page applications (SPAs) with dynamic content?⌄
Yes, Heap is specifically engineered to handle SPAs effectively. Its automatic capture mechanism monitors DOM changes and URL routing within SPAs, ensuring that all relevant interactions, virtual page views, and dynamic content engagements are tracked accurately without requiring manual event triggers for every state change.
